The tree surgeons that we work with are are specialists in the precise dismantling of cumbersome, unsafe and big trees within confined locations. They are experienced in removing trees from difficult locations and can manoeuvre through tight spaces.
A variety of tree removal techniques can be utilised such as sectional dismantling, directional felling, specialist winch operations or the use of cranes. The technique they choose will depend on how much space is available.
Tree Felling
This is where the tree’s base is cut and then the tree falls in a controlled way. This is only done in areas that are safe from any potential damage to property or others. This technique is not always possible for large trees, as it takes a lot of space for them to fall.
Tree Dismantling
This is useful to avoid any damage to property or persons, in areas where there is not a lot of space. It is difficult to dismantle trees in sections. Beginning at the top, the tree is cut into manageable pieces. Finally, it’s lowered safely to the ground using lowering ropes or slings. Sometimes, a crane is used.
The tree surgeons that we work with are extremely skilled in manoeuvring through tight spaces. They also use the most up-to-date rigging techniques to remove the trees safely from your garden.
They use ropes, slings and wedges to help the tree fall in the right direction.
No matter whether your tree has been felled due to storm damage or infection, it’s not easy to remove the old stump.
Professional tree surgeons are the best people to help you remove the old stumps from your property, as they have all the necessary tools to make it a simple and straightforward task.
Stump extraction involves the removal or a reduction of the tree stump to a certain depth. It is typically between 150mm and 300mm. Any lateral roots belonging to the tree are also removed.
To ensure that the stump is removed, but the surrounding gardens are not damaged, stump grinding equipment is used. A stump grinder consists of a machine with carbine-tipped tooth attachments attached to a large rotating wheels. The teeth are attached in different angles all around the wheel.
Once the stump is removed, the remaining holes will be filled in with soil or ground material to keep the work minimally traceable.
Tree Conservation Orders & Tree Protection Orders
In the UK variety of trees are protected. Trees that have a trunk size upwards of 75mm at a trunk height of 1.5 metres are normally included in the detailed conservation area cover. Trees definitely will need to be reviewed to discover if they are susceptible to a Tree Preservation Order (TPO) or if the tree(s) lie in a Conservation Area by talking to your local authority prior to scheduling any sort of services. Crown Reshaping And Reduction
Is an operation that results in an overall decrease in the spread and/or height of the crown of the tree through a complete pruning of twigs and/or branches, while maintaining the fundamental arrangement of your tree’s crown.
